Hi team,

Before I hand off the 3.2 release, please note the humidity sensor drift reported on Verdana controllers in the Elmbrook trial site. Drift exceeds 4% after roughly ten days of continuous operation; firmware 3.2.1 adds an automatic recalibration cycle every 72 hours. Support should advise growers to install 3.2.1 and trigger a manual recalibration once. The hotfix bundle must be verified before distribution, so I'm including the signing key used for the 3.2.1 packages below.

release key, fahof-yagap: bky3_m5d

All Brentway product lines move to annual billing by default starting next quarter. Monthly remains available at a 12% premium. Rationale: smoother cash flow, lower churn, simpler collections. Finance (Odell) will model revenue recognition changes by the 15th. Sales to update quoting templates; Support to prep migration FAQs for existing Harling accounts. Expect pushback from smaller clients — escalate exceptions to regional leads, not account reps. Department heads should read the restricted note that follows.

management briefing: Headcount on the Praok team goes from 16 to 91 by the end of March. Gross margin on Praok came in at 2 percent against a plan of 26 percent.

## Runbook: Payroll export format change — Ledgerbird

As of this cycle, Ledgerbird exports payroll as pipe-delimited files instead of fixed-width — the downstream processor at Harkwell Benefits finally upgraded. If an export bounces, don't re-run the old formatter; it'll double-post. Just requeue with the new profile. The exporter reads its settings at job start, and the current values are shown below.

deployment values, kaweg-tahop:
zorael:
  log_level: debug
  metrics_host: metrics.zorael.lumiclabs.internal
  pin: 5806
  pool_size: 8

Handover for the Larchfield recording studio, room 2.14. Bookings run through the Ospry calendar — check it each morning, as the training team often records before 09:00. The acoustic panels on the back wall are loose; don't let anyone lean equipment against them. Lights stay on a timer, so no action needed at close. Keys for the equipment cupboard live in the facilities safe. The studio door itself is on the keypad system, and after-hours access uses the code below.

badge for fafof-yajef: bdg-JTFOG-95442